HOW TO USE THE SOUND SYSTEM HOW TO ADJUST THE CUSHIONING SYSTEM To play music or audio books through the console sound system while you exercise, plug a 3.5 mm male to 3.5 mm male audio cable (not included) into the jack on the console and into a jack on your MP3 player, CD player, or other personal audio player; make sure that the audio cable is fully plugged in. Note: To purchase an audio cable, see your local electronics store. Next, press the play button on your personal audio player. Adjust the volume level using the Vol increase and decrease buttons on the console or the volume control on your personal audio player. Remove the key from the console and unplug the power cord. The treadmill features a cushioning system that reduces the impact as you walk or run on the treadmill. To increase the firmness of the walking platform, step off the treadmill and use a hex key to turn the cushion adjustors clockwise 1/4 turn until the word "Off" appears next to the cushion adjustor. To decrease the firmness, step off the treadmill and use a hex key to turn the cushion adjustors counterclockwise 1/4 turn until the word "On" appears next to the cushion adjustor. If you are using a personal CD player and the CD skips, set the CD player on the floor or another flat surface instead of on the console. HOW TO USE THE INTERNET BROWSER Cushion Adjustors Note: To use the browser, you must have access to a wireless network including an 802.11b/g/n router with SSID broadcast enabled (hidden networks are not supported). To open the browser, touch the globe button near the lower left corner of the screen. Then, select a website. To navigate the Internet browser, touch the Back, Refresh, and Forward buttons on the screen. To exit the Internet browser, touch the Return button on the screen. Note: Make sure that both cushions are set at the same firmness setting. The faster you run on the treadmill, or the more you weigh, the firmer the walking platform should be. To use the keyboard, see HOW TO USE THE TOUCH SCREEN on page 23. To enter a different web address in the URL bar, first, slide your finger down the screen to view the URL bar, if necessary. Then, touch the URL bar, use the keyboard to enter the address, and touch the Go button. Note: While you are using the browser, the speed, incline, fan, and volume buttons will still function, but the workout buttons will not function.
